Maureen Nichols

I have been a member of the Catholic Community since my husband Joe and I moved to San Diego from Washington. D.C 7 years ago. This community has become an important part of my spiritual and social life. I have served on the Social Justice committee for the past 5 years and I am a Eucharistic minister, Minister of Community and Lector.

I am a speech pathologist and worked at Gallaudet University for the Deaf in D.C. for 19 years. I also worked in San Diego Unified School District’s Deaf and Hard of Hearing program for two years before retiring in 2003.

I have 3 grown sons and two grandchildren. My leisure activities include teaching cooking to blind adults at the Braile Institute, tutoring UCSD foreign students and visiting scholars in spoken English and taking classes at UCSD’s Oshers Institute for Continuing Learning. I also enjoy Yoga, working out at the “Y”, reading, politics, and art. Traveling is another passion. This year we have visited Hawaii, Portugal, France, and visited our sons in San Francisco and Washington D.C. several times.

As a member of the Pastoral Council I hope to work toward keeping the community vital and relevant.
